I received my defence from Cobbetts on 13th. I sent back the response to the CPR part 18 request that i found in a separate sticky thread at the top of this page, and I included my Schedule of Charges. I havent included any response to there defence.

 

Do I need to send any sort of reply to that, or will my schedule by ok on its own with a covering letter and the copied text from the CPR part 18 sticky thread?

 

Also I last night received a letter from my local court with the questionnaire and am unsure on how to proceed. Would you advise to postpone any further action for a month, in the hope that Cobbetts will make me an offer. I did speak to Cobbetts yesterday to confirm they had received my schedule and they said they had and would contact me within a week or two.

 

Also i am unsure whether the £100 i need to pay to my local court will be refunded. If I pay the court and then Cobbetts offer me my original amount on the Schedule of Charges, this will not include the £100. Will I be able to claim this back either frmo the Court, or Cobbetts.

People have different views on when to return the AQ, some like to wait to see if they can save the 100 quid and get payed out before, others, myself included, like to get it in early as this then means it will cost the bank another 100 quid.

 

The £100 AQ fee is reclaimable, but it's totally up to you when you submit this form.....so long as it's before the deadline of course.

Ok, thanks. I get paid this week, so may as well just pay the £100 now i think.

 

And just to clarify, it says in the guide to the questionnaire to tick that you dont want to delay by a month...if i continue and then Cobbetts make me an offer is it easy to stop the procedings? Thanks

Link to post
Share on other sites

Yes it's easy to stop the proceedings. Once you receive your cheque for the full amount you will also get a Notice of Discontinuatiation, this will have to be filled out and returned to the court.

 

I havn't actually done mine yet as Cobbetts still owe me the AQ fee.
